Output 66d6bfdfb7a5d83764b7b0ee1c7a85b9a5f0f2ad2fcd6c87003a8d8fe929ee56:10

value
6959478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1f66a4dd7603cddeca71e36a347c5177d0b6d6a OP_EQUAL
address
3NHo9wKUKNPq9WuBHWcQAdMs32A83PPTLb
transaction
66d6bfdfb7a5d83764b7b0ee1c7a85b9a5f0f2ad2fcd6c87003a8d8fe929ee56
spent
true